    Risk Services Specialist- Transportations & Logistics

    Job title: Risk Services Specialist- Transportations & Logistics

    Company: Northbridge Financial Corporation

    Northbridge Financial Risk Services Specialists (Transportation & Logistics) work hard to conduct mid and large account size risk assessments, providing advanced consultative risk improvement and prevention services. They act as account managers and provide a full range of corporate training and education programs to assigned customers to help mitigate potential future risk.

    Our Specialists are passionate about loss prevention and spotting trends; this means thoroughly identifying hazards and controls for risks through site assessments and client discussions. Working both autonomously in the field as well as collaborating with Underwriting and Brokers, they develop best practices and are Subject Matter Experts.

    You have:

    Min. 10 years of Risk Management within Transportation or logistics Industry.

    C.R.S.P, C.D.S, C.D.T, C.R.M, T.P.I (FPT – QC only) professional designation or the way to finishing; or equivalent training/experience/professional background.

    Advanced level of skill and knowledge understanding of risk and insurance management

    Sound kn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ite applications

    Possession of a valid driver’s license in good standing

    Ability to cross the USA / Canada International border without restriction.

    You’re great at:

    Having advanced knowledge of fleet risk management practices and industry trends & developments.

    Building strong relationships and partnerships with stakeholders.

    Collaboratively developing risk management solutions for fleets.

    Training and Coaching.
